6. Mellow's Online Pet Shop sells 40,000 bags of dog biscuits every year.  The fixed ordering cost is $15 and the cost of holding a bag in inventory for the year is $2. 

a. What is the Economic Order Quantity?

b. Suppose demand for the dog biscuits doubles to 80,000.  What is the new EOQ? Does the EOQ also double?

8. Nittany Shoe Repair specializes in repairing leather soles.  It buys these soles from HB Soles (HBS) at a price of $8 per pair.  HBS has offered Nittany Shoe Repair the following pricing schedule:

Quantity

Price

1-50

$8

51-100

$7.60

100+

$7.40

Nittany Shoe Repair estimates annual demand to be 625 pairs of soles.  Holding costs are 20 percent of the unit price.  The cost to place an order is $10. 

a. What is the optimal order size under EOQ?

b. What price would Nittany Shoe Repair I fit ordered the EOQ quantity?

c. What is the total cost using the EOQ model?

d. What is the total cost for each price level? (NOTE: Some may be infeasible if EOQ is greater than the quantity required.)

e. Which amount should the firm order?
